Job Profile

This role will have a real focus on establishing new client and candidate relationships, as well as managing existing customer accounts and relationships.

The role will be interesting and varied with no one day being the same and will suit someone with a dynamic and adaptable nature and with a drive to succeed and achieve targets.

This role will be office based and the successful candidate must be prepared and able to travel into the office every day. They will also need to be prepared to travel and visit clients throughout the UK as required.

To be considered for this position, you will not need recruitment experience, but some experience in a sales / account management role would be very desirable. In order to be successful in this role you will need a can-do attitude with a drive to succeed and desire to deliver exemplary service to clients and candidates, alike, whilst upholding the company values and being a true, professional, brand ambassador.

Primary responsibilities

  • Identifying new business opportunities, creating strategies to successfully reach new business opportunities.
  • Building relationships with new and existing clients, gauging their recruitment needs and sourcing top talent through various platforms to fill their vacancies.
  • Communicating with clients clearly and addressing their concerns, resolving any issues or conflicts are they arise, and managing expectations appropriately.
  • Sourcing candidates through various platforms and liaising with them about exciting new career opportunities.
  • Liaising with and building strong relationships suppliers and internal departments.
  • Use of CRM and other company systems to ensure all data is captured accurately and securely.
  • Visits to client sites as and when required.

Skill/Experience

  • Experience in a sales / account management position is desirable.
  • Able to identify and win new business opportunities.
  • Ability to maintain and develop relationships with clients and candidates respectively.
  • Be able to communicate with clients and candidates clearly and addressing their concerns, resolving any issues or conflicts as they arise, and managing expectations appropriately.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ks at a time.
  • Ability to prioritise workload is essential.
  • Able to interpret information and data in different formats and layouts.
  • Able to think on feet and adapt in an ever changing and fast paced environment.
  • A drive to succeed and achieve targets.
